    Arkansas Headwaters Recreation Area (AHRA) (https://cpw.state.co.us/placestogo/parks/ArkansasHeadwatersRecreationArea) is a river-based state park that encompasses 152 miles of river corridor between Leadville and Lake Pueblo State Park. AHRA is co-managed by Colorado Parks and Wildlife, the Bureau of Land Management, and the United States Forest Service. The Arkansas River is the most commercially rafted river in the United States. The most common activities in the park are river rafting (commercial and private), kayaking, fishing, camping, sightseeing, hiking, mountain biking, and gold panning.

    RECREATION RANGER:

    + Performs duties related to overall management, including maintenance, customer service, trail maintenance and construction, resource management, and campground operations.

    + Primarily focused on the management of dispersed camping areas.

    + Educates public on special camping regulations in the river corridor as well as general Leave No Trace concepts.

    + Mitigates recreation impacts such as litter, social trails, and camping sprawl.

    NATURALIST:

    + A customer service-based position that involves research, planning, advertising, and presenting educational and interpretive programs. Programs include but are not limited to, youth outings and school field trips, archery and fishing programs, campfire talks, and guided hikes.

    + The Naturalist may also coordinate and schedule guest speakers and volunteer naturalists to conduct and lead programs.

    + Promoting attendance at programs, roving interpretation, community outreach programs/events

    + Maintaining interpretive displays and bulletin boards throughout the park

    + Assisting with planning, organizing, advertising, and facilitating special events in the park.

    + The park naturalist will work closely with other volunteers and park staff. In addition, they will correspond with and work professionally with natural resource professionals to maintain and build upon existing programs and partnerships.

    + The park naturalist will attend agency-sponsored training. Park staff will provide training on specific topics, duties, and policies pertaining to the position upon hire.

    VISITOR SERVICES TECHNICIAN / CUSTOMER SERVICE REPRESENTATIVE:

    + A customer service-based position that may be assigned to work in the field performing specialized duties. Daily interaction with park visitors requires effective communication and public relations skills.

    + Staff the park entrance station and/or the visitor center.

    + Provide information and assistance to visitors (distributes maps/brochures, orients visitors to park facilities and amenities, promotes education programs, educates on State Park regulations, etc.)

    + Provide information to the boating and non-boating public.

    + Sell parks passes, permits, books, maps, clothing, firewood and other novelties.

    + May sell campground reservations, gift certificates, search and rescue cards, boat registrations, OHV registrations and snowmobile registrations, fishing and hunting licenses.

    + Operate a cash register.

    + Answering telephones and transferring/taking messages.

    + Photocopying and filing.

    + Collects revenue and balances shift box at the end of each shift.

    + May document and report visitor complaints.

    + May assist with special events or programs within the park.
